The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in England requiring Oracle Fusion sk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 9 January 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
9 Jan 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 492 554 559
Rank change year-on-year +62 +5 +203
Permanent jobs citing Oracle Fusion 117 120 119
As % of all permanent jobs in England 0.22% 0.25% 0.25%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 1.88% 1.16% 1.01%
Number of salaries quoted 68 73 66
10th Percentile £35,854 £35,750 £43,500
25th Percentile £49,688 £49,250 £49,236
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£70,000 £60,408 £72,500
Median % change year-on-year +15.88% -16.68% -6.45%
75th Percentile £85,000 £73,750 £83,750
90th Percentile £91,125 £81,100 £90,000
UK median annual salary £70,000 £60,408 £72,500
% change year-on-year +15.88% -16.68% -3.33%
